As far as test scores go, Whitley County High School was the only distinguished high school in the Tri-County area in the last round of testing. They were in the 90th percentile, while Corbin was in the 88th percentile. Williamsburg was a distant third. Corbin had a higher composite ACT score of 19.6 while Whiltey had a 18.9 and once again Williamsburg was a distant third with a 17.6.

That being said, I think the old argument about the academics at Whitley being sub par are a thing of the past, even Corbin Supt. Ed McNeil stated in the Corbin This Week rag that they needed to know what Whitley was doing to improve so dramaticly.

Now they are attempting to up grade their sports (see basketball B&G, baseball and volleyball) and football is the next sport in line for the major upgrade.

At Whitley is appears that the academics truly come first then the sports. Got to respect that.
